HUDDERSFIELD Town will be favourites to book a place in the third round of the FA Cup when they travel to League Two Port Vale tomorrow.
Terriers boss Lee Clark reports no fresh injury problems with only Robbie Simpson and Danny Drinkwater still undergoing treatment.
He named an unchanged side again on Tuesday, but Town's first defeat in six - at the hands of Swindon Town in midweek - could force a re-think.
The defeat followed five wins in a row, during which time they bagged an impressive 19 goals.
Earlier this season, Vale accounted for both Sheffield clubs in the Carling Cup and they also knocked Stockport County out of the JP Trophy.
They have lost just twice in the last 14 games and are 14th in League Two although 10 draws have stifled their progress.
Huddersfield Town (from): Smithies, Peltier, P Clarke, N Clarke, Williams, Collins, Roberts, Ainsworth, Kay, Pilkington, Rhodes, Novak, Robinson, Glennon, Skarz, Butler, Goodwin, Berrett.
